From e63ca6b3cbddfbdd93dd1e8197df54c4c5ebb156 Mon Sep 17 00:00:00 2001 From: "github-actions[bot]" <41898282+github-actions[bot]@users.noreply.github.com> Date: Thu, 5 Dec 2024 15:11:14 +0100 Subject: [PATCH] chore(main): release 0.1.0 (#54)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.github.com> --- .release-please-manifest.json | 2 +- CHANGELOG.md | 18 +++++++++++++++ Cargo.lock | 30 ++++++++++++------------- Cargo.toml | 2 +- crates/css-definition-syntax/Cargo.toml | 2 +- crates/css-syntax-types/Cargo.toml | 2 +- crates/css-syntax/Cargo.toml | 2 +- crates/diff-test/Cargo.toml | 2 +- crates/rari-data/Cargo.toml | 2 +- crates/rari-deps/Cargo.toml | 2 +- crates/rari-doc/Cargo.toml | 2 +- crates/rari-linter/Cargo.toml | 2 +- crates/rari-md/Cargo.toml | 2 +- crates/rari-sitemap/Cargo.toml | 2 +- crates/rari-templ-func/Cargo.toml | 2 +- crates/rari-tools/Cargo.toml | 2 +- crates/rari-types/Cargo.toml | 2 +- crates/rari-utils/Cargo.toml | 2 +- rari-npm/package-lock.json | 4 ++-- rari-npm/package.json | 2 +- 20 files changed, 52 insertions(+), 34 deletions(-) diff --git a/.release-please-manifest.json b/.release-please-manifest.json index dba10b1f..466df71c 100644 --- a/.release-please-manifest.json +++ b/.release-please-manifest.json @@ -1,3 +1,3 @@ { - ".": "0.0.26" + ".": "0.1.0" } diff --git a/CHANGELOG.md b/CHANGELOG.md index 01ea00b9..99366bcf 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-5,6 +5,24 @@ All notable changes to this project will be documented in this file. The format is based on [Keep a Changelog](https://keepachangelog.com/en/1.0.0/), and this project adheres to [Semantic Versioning](https://semver.org/spec/v2.0.0.html). +## [0.1.0](https://github.com/mdn/rari/compare/v0.0.26...v0.1.0) (2024-12-05) + + +### ⚠ BREAKING CHANGES + +* **cli:** Rari only builds build basic components by default. Use --all for old behavior. + +### Features + +* **cli:** new cli args ([5f0f7e6](https://github.com/mdn/rari/commit/5f0f7e69147772d198bd893677cce6fd49c9ec33)) +* **serve:** 404 for document not found ([3435feb](https://github.com/mdn/rari/commit/3435feb071af72742983214db17f2878e69f46e2)) + + +### Bug Fixes + +* **generic_content:** fix locale in sitemap ([48d540c](https://github.com/mdn/rari/commit/48d540ce1d39576484b6c0f3f13c50e52b6508e7)) +* **sidebars:** support listsubpages with code ([e287d44](https://github.com/mdn/rari/commit/e287d44cb8430267f89513a5cbcd323bfb7c5c6d)) + ## [0.0.26](https://github.com/mdn/rari/compare/v0.0.25...v0.0.26) (2024-12-01) diff --git a/Cargo.lock b/Cargo.lock index 01b2a20c..ce9e4285 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-596,14 +596,14 @@ dependencies = [ [[package]] name = "css-definition-syntax" -version = "0.0.26" +version = "0.1.0" dependencies = [ "thiserror 1.0.69", ] [[package]] name = "css-syntax" -version = "0.0.26" +version = "0.1.0" dependencies = [ "anyhow", "css-definition-syntax", @@ -620,7 +620,7 @@ dependencies = [ [[package]] name = "css-syntax-types" -version = "0.0.26" +version = "0.1.0" dependencies = [ "regress", "serde", @@ -829,7 +829,7 @@ dependencies = [ [[package]] name = "diff-test" -version = "0.0.26" +version = "0.1.0" dependencies = [ "ansi-to-html", "anyhow", @@ -2588,7 +2588,7 @@ dependencies = [ [[package]] name = "rari" -version = "0.0.26" +version = "0.1.0" dependencies = [ "anyhow", "axum", @@ -2613,7 +2613,7 @@ dependencies = [ [[package]] name = "rari-data" -version = "0.0.26" +version = "0.1.0" dependencies = [ "chrono", "indexmap", @@ -2627,7 +2627,7 @@ dependencies = [ [[package]] name = "rari-deps" -version = "0.0.26" +version = "0.1.0" dependencies = [ "chrono", "css-syntax-types", @@ -2644,7 +2644,7 @@ dependencies = [ [[package]] name = "rari-doc" -version = "0.0.26" +version = "0.1.0" dependencies = [ "chrono", "constcat", @@ -2695,14 +2695,14 @@ dependencies = [ [[package]] name = "rari-linter" -version = "0.0.26" +version = "0.1.0" dependencies = [ "thiserror 1.0.69", ] [[package]] name = "rari-md" -version = "0.0.26" +version = "0.1.0" dependencies = [ "anyhow", "base64", @@ -2715,7 +2715,7 @@ dependencies = [ [[package]] name = "rari-sitemap" -version = "0.0.26" +version = "0.1.0" dependencies = [ "chrono", "flate2", @@ -2729,7 +2729,7 @@ dependencies = [ [[package]] name = "rari-templ-func" -version = "0.0.26" +version = "0.1.0" dependencies = [ "anyhow", "quote", @@ -2739,7 +2739,7 @@ dependencies = [ [[package]] name = "rari-tools" -version = "0.0.26" +version = "0.1.0" dependencies = [ "chrono", "console", @@ -2768,7 +2768,7 @@ dependencies = [ [[package]] name = "rari-types" -version = "0.0.26" +version = "0.1.0" dependencies = [ "chrono", "config", @@ -2785,7 +2785,7 @@ dependencies = [ [[package]] name = "rari-utils" -version = "0.0.26" +version = "0.1.0" dependencies = [ "serde", "serde_json", diff --git a/Cargo.toml b/Cargo.toml index ab67bd4c..166ce450 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"rari" -version = "0.0.26" +version = "0.1.0" edition = "2021" license = "MPL-2.0" authors = [ diff --git a/crates/css-definition-syntax/Cargo.toml b/crates/css-definition-syntax/Cargo.toml index 3a5ffd67..f3ce6c12 100644 --- a/crates/css-definition-syntax/Cargo.toml +++ b/crates/css-definition-syntax/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"css-definition-syntax"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ors.workspace = true license.workspace = true diff --git a/crates/css-syntax-types/Cargo.toml b/crates/css-syntax-types/Cargo.toml index 8be9e4db..fc0de53b 100644 --- a/crates/css-syntax-types/Cargo.toml +++ b/crates/css-syntax-types/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"css-syntax-types"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ors.workspace = true license.workspace = true diff --git a/crates/css-syntax/Cargo.toml b/crates/css-syntax/Cargo.toml index 77007851..fbb0a054 100644 --- a/crates/css-syntax/Cargo.toml +++ b/crates/css-syntax/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"css-syntax"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ors.workspace = true license.workspace = true diff --git a/crates/diff-test/Cargo.toml b/crates/diff-test/Cargo.toml index 319fe6fe..1db512ea 100644 --- a/crates/diff-test/Cargo.toml +++ b/crates/diff-test/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"diff-test"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ors.workspace = true license.workspace = true diff --git a/crates/rari-data/Cargo.toml b/crates/rari-data/Cargo.toml index aff922df..5f7d3887 100644 --- a/crates/rari-data/Cargo.toml +++ b/crates/rari-data/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"rari-data"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ors.workspace = true license.workspace = true diff --git a/crates/rari-deps/Cargo.toml b/crates/rari-deps/Cargo.toml index 7fba22f5..c5f1bce6 100644 --- a/crates/rari-deps/Cargo.toml +++ b/crates/rari-deps/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"rari-deps"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ors.workspace = true license.workspace = true diff --git a/crates/rari-doc/Cargo.toml b/crates/rari-doc/Cargo.toml index c9ea261e..9a521a2e 100644 --- a/crates/rari-doc/Cargo.toml +++ b/crates/rari-doc/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"rari-doc"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ors.workspace = true license.workspace = true diff --git a/crates/rari-linter/Cargo.toml b/crates/rari-linter/Cargo.toml index d959c63e..4c098e2e 100644 --- a/crates/rari-linter/Cargo.toml +++ b/crates/rari-linter/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"rari-linter"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ors.workspace = true license.workspace = true diff --git a/crates/rari-md/Cargo.toml b/crates/rari-md/Cargo.toml index 0846a3e6..3c3cb3fe 100644 --- a/crates/rari-md/Cargo.toml +++ b/crates/rari-md/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"rari-md"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ors.workspace = true license.workspace = true diff --git a/crates/rari-sitemap/Cargo.toml b/crates/rari-sitemap/Cargo.toml index 76615a5c..bc88a1d3 100644 --- a/crates/rari-sitemap/Cargo.toml +++ b/crates/rari-sitemap/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"rari-sitemap"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ors.workspace = true license.workspace = true diff --git a/crates/rari-templ-func/Cargo.toml b/crates/rari-templ-func/Cargo.toml index e7f0252d..95e60cb7 100644 --- a/crates/rari-templ-func/Cargo.toml +++ b/crates/rari-templ-func/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"rari-templ-func"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ors.workspace = true license.workspace = true diff --git a/crates/rari-tools/Cargo.toml b/crates/rari-tools/Cargo.toml index 65acf477..efbe85be 100644 --- a/crates/rari-tools/Cargo.toml +++ b/crates/rari-tools/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"rari-tools"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ors = [ "Andi Pieper ", diff --git a/crates/rari-types/Cargo.toml b/crates/rari-types/Cargo.toml index f54abb7e..1ffa04d9 100644 --- a/crates/rari-types/Cargo.toml +++ b/crates/rari-types/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"rari-types"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ors.workspace = true license.workspace = true diff --git a/crates/rari-utils/Cargo.toml b/crates/rari-utils/Cargo.toml index 262fdee6..60722525 100644 --- a/crates/rari-utils/Cargo.toml +++ b/crates/rari-utils/Cargo.toml @@ -1,6 +1,6 @@ [package] name = "rari-utils" -version = "0.0.26" +version = "0.1.0" edition.workspace = true authors.workspace = true license.workspace = true diff --git a/rari-npm/package-lock.json b/rari-npm/package-lock.json index 3e0717d4..19ccca50 100644 --- a/rari-npm/package-lock.json +++ b/rari-npm/package-lock.json @@ -1,12 +1,12 @@ { "name": "@mdn/rari", - "version": "0.0.26", + "version": "0.1.0", "lockfileVersion": 3, "requires": true, "packages": { "": { "name": "@mdn/rari", - "version": "0.0.26", + "version": "0.1.0", "hasInstallScript": true, "license": "MPL-2.0", "dependencies": { diff --git a/rari-npm/package.json b/rari-npm/package.json index f53c6633..f7e98881 100644 --- a/rari-npm/package.json +++ b/rari-npm/package.json @@ -1,6 +1,6 @@ { "name": "@mdn/rari", - "version": "0.0.26", + "version": "0.1.0", "description": "npm package for rari", "main": "./lib/index.js", "types": "./lib/index.d.ts",